At Fehr & Peers, we are a diverse group of individuals with one thing in common—a passion for transportation. We highly value that same passion in candidates for our team. Our Entry-Level Engineers and Planners may expect to build a career foundation through a wide variety of experiences. Our emphasis on the early development of project management and technical skills provides the tools for success as well as a foundation for increasing career growth. These opportunities for personal and professional growth are maximized through experience in both planning and engineering project work and by exposure to a multitude of project types and tasks, including the following: - Transportation impact studies - Bicycle and pedestrian planning - Access, circulation, and parking studies - Multimodal operations assessments - Complete streets planning, operations, and design - Cost estimates and project specifications - Transit forecasting and operations - Travel behavior forecasting - Vehicle miles of travel (VMT) assessments - Systemic safety studies - Highway interchange/corridor studies - Climate action plans - Freight planning - Transportation demand management (TDM) plans - Design drawings from the conceptual stage all the way to construction-ready documents, including the following: - Bikeways/complete streets - Signing and striping - Traffic signals/ITS - Street lighting - Roundabouts - Temporary traffic control Please review the responsibilities below. - Completed bachelor’s or in-process master’s degree in transportation, civil or electrical engineering, urban and regional planning, or a related major (e.g., geography, math, statistics, economics)
- Coursework in transportation, engineering, urban and regional planning, geography, math, statistics, economics, or other related courses (an EIT for engineering candidates is preferred)
- Experience or exposure related to the following topic areas (note that experience in all these areas is not required) Topic Areas: Field work, traffic operations analysis, signal design, transportation planning (e.g., bicycle or transit plans, infrastructure finance, transportation and land use policy, and/or travel demand modeling)
- Experience or exposure to relevant software (note that experience with all software is not required). General–Microsoft Excel, GIS (ArcGIS, QGIS), and/or CAD (AutoCAD, Microstation). Traffic Operations Analysis–HCS, Synchro/SimTraffic, Vistro, VISSIM, and/or Sidra. Travel Demand Modeling–Cube/Voyager, TransCAD, VISUM, and/or Emme. Programming–Python and/or R.
